Monogram C4 Corvette ZR-1 1:24
Well, after a very long time, I thought I should get all of those nearly completed builds out of them boxes and update my sig. so here's another one from my archives.
very bad WIP here... Built like most of mine are, box stock with the odd wire here and there. Paint isn't as good as it could be, especially along the doors of the car and I hadn't/haven't found decent Chevrolet badges for it yet. I went through a phase of buying two of every kit and diving into one of each of them as a practice run and this is one that I have every intention of building again soon and taking proper time and care over it. It's a beautiful kit of a true icon and fits nicely into my Lotus obssession. If only there were more 1:24 Corvette kits.

Re: Monogram C4 Corvette ZR-1 1:24
Really nice work! You've pointed out a couple of things (wheels <center caps have corvette logo>, roof should be gloss <it's a translucent plexiglass that looks gloss black from the outside>), the only things I can see left to do would be the rear quarter panel lights/markers (red/clear), the door handles (black) and the third brake light on the rear panel. Very nice treatment of the front lenses and the badges!!! For a change, there were gold plated front and rear emblems, and corvette lettering, that were very popular (and expensive) too.
